What is Materials Science and Engineering?
Materials science explores the relationship betweenprocessing(how a material is made and modified),structure(how a material is organized from atomic to macroscopic lengthscales), andproperties(how a material responds to stress, electrical field, temperature gradients, etc.). Materials engineering is an applied field that seeks to design materials with some desired physical properties to serve a particular engineering function.
Why is Materials Science and Engineering Important?
Many of the technologies that we need to solve pressing societal problems (efficient energy generation, access to clean water, information processing and storage, safe and efficient transportation as examples) are fundamentally limited by the materials that we have available to us. Materials scientists and engineers are critical to discovering new materials to advance these technologies.
